1. Copyright & Intellectual Property
All photographs, images, video, 3D virtual tour content and associated digital files produced by Shootscape Photography remain the intellectual property of Shootscape Photography at all times. Shootscape Photography retains full copyright of all images under the Copyright Act 1968 (Cth).
Upon full payment, the Client is granted a non-exclusive, non-transferable licence to use the delivered images for the purposes agreed at the time of booking (e.g. property marketing, commercial use). Images may not be resold, sub-licensed or transferred to a third party without prior written consent from Shootscape Photography.
Shootscape Photography reserves the right to use any images produced for portfolio, website, social media and marketing purposes, unless the Client provides written notice requesting otherwise prior to the session.
2. Bookings & Payment
A booking is confirmed upon receipt of a deposit or written confirmation from Shootscape Photography. The balance of the invoice is due within 7 days of delivery of the final images unless otherwise agreed in writing.
Invoices not paid within 14 days of the due date may attract a late payment fee. Shootscape Photography reserves the right to withhold delivery of final images or files until payment is received in full.
Prices are quoted in Australian Dollars (AUD) and are inclusive of GST where applicable.
3. Cancellations & Rescheduling
Cancellations made more than 48 hours before a scheduled session will receive a full refund of any deposit paid. Cancellations made within 48 hours of the session may forfeit the deposit.
Rescheduling requests made with more than 24 hours notice will be accommodated at no extra charge, subject to availability. Rescheduling within 24 hours of the session may incur an additional travel or rebooking fee.
In the event that Shootscape Photography must cancel a session due to unforeseen circumstances, the Client will receive a full refund or be offered an alternative date.
4. Delivery of Images
Edited images will be delivered digitally via an online gallery or download link within the agreed timeframe. Standard turnaround for real estate photography is 24 hours from the date of the shoot unless otherwise communicated.
The number of final edited images delivered will be as agreed at the time of booking. Shootscape Photography retains sole discretion over which images are selected for editing.
Raw (unedited) image files are not provided unless expressly agreed in writing prior to the session.
5. Limitation of Liability
Shootscape Photography will take all reasonable care during a session. However, Shootscape Photography will not be liable for any loss or damage arising from: technical equipment failure, theft, accidental loss of digital files, events beyond our control (including extreme weather, road closures, or access restrictions).
In the event of equipment failure or similar unforeseen issue, liability is limited to a refund of fees paid. Shootscape Photography is not liable for any indirect, consequential, or economic loss.
Aerial photography is subject to CASA regulations and local airspace restrictions. Shootscape Photography will not fly in controlled airspace or in conditions that compromise safety or compliance, and no refund is provided where a shoot is aborted due to regulatory or safety restrictions that were not foreseeable at the time of booking.

7. Property Preparation
For the best results, the Client is encouraged to ensure the property is clean, tidy, and ready for photography prior to the photographer's arrival. Shootscape Photography is not responsible for the final appearance of any space that has not been adequately prepared.
If a property is not ready upon arrival and the photographer must wait or return, an additional fee may apply for the waiting or return visit time.
For 3D virtual tour scans, all doors should be open, lights should be on, and unnecessary clutter should be removed prior to scanning commencement. The scan captures the space as-is at the time of the appointment.
